What is a Creed? What is a Confession?

Dr. Truman: “Creeds and confessions are vital to the present and future well-being of the church.” Does his claim not strike at the very heart of the notion of Scripture alone?

Does it not place him in jeopardy of regarding both Scripture and something outside Scripture, some tradition, as being of coordinate and potentially equal authority?


Is there not a danger that commitment to time-bound creeds and confessions might well doom the church to irrelevance in the modern world?


Carl Truman is a professor at a confessional Presbyterian seminary, Westminster in Philadelphia, and a minister in a confessional Presbyterian denomination, the Orthodox Presbyterian Church.

What does it mean to be Presbyterian?

What does it mean to be confessional?
